Performance Evaluation of Blue Light Meters in the Market

Abstract
|
|
|
Purpose: To investigate whether the blue light meters in the market are suitable for evaluating the blue light blocking performance of lenses.
Methods: The blue light blocking performance of the blue light meters was evaluated by quantifying the spectral distribution of the light sources of the blue light meters, blue light blocking rate of the lenses, and the spectral transmittance of the lenses.
Results: The light sources used in the blue light meters emitted visible light with a narrow line width centered at 400 nm. Owing to these characteristics, the measured values of the blue light blocking rate measured with the blue light meters greatly deviated from the values measured by the international standard ISO 12312-1:2013.
Conclusions: It was confirmed that the light sources used in blue light meters in the market were insufficient to evaluate the blue light blocking performance. It is necessary to develop light sources required for a blue light meter that can be demonstrated to the consumers in optical shops without significantly departing from the results measured by the international standard and research on the blue light measurement method.
